Escalante: an environment for the rapid construction of visual language applications

The paper describes Escalante, an environment that supports the iterative design, rapid prototyping and generation of complex visual language applications. Escalante enables the developer to visually specify and generate applications for a wide variety of graph based visual languages. A set of example applications are presented that serve to demonstrate the range of languages to which Escalante is applicable.<<ETX>>